LG debuts L Series III smartphones ahead of MWC 2014

 

LG wants to be top of mind before Mobile World Congress with debut of new L Series III smartphone line. The L40, L70, and L90 aims to target users from the emerging markets. All devices run on Android 4.4 KitKat and 1.2GHz dual-core or quad-core processors. Screen sizes range from 4.5 inches to 4.7 inches. RAM starts at 512MB to 1GB and memory is either 4GB or 8GB. Do not expect the devices to be LTE capable though.

Leaked render of BlackBerry Z3 points to new entry in emerging markets

Emerging markets have always been steady for BlackBerry and while they've come out with the Q5, there really isn't a candybar-styled entry level device designed for these markets. The Z10 and the Z30 are both flagship devices in terms of specs and pricing. A leaked render of the purported Z3 codenamed "Jakarta", a device BlackBerry CEO John Chen referenced some time ago during an earnings call, shows a rather sleek, utilitarian handset that looks like a pared-down Z10 (the same way the Q5 looked like a very basic QWERTY enabled device). This 5-inch handset is expect to be unveiled at Mobile World Congress and come to market soon after.

Samsung sends out invites for Tizen event at MWC

Samsung is looking to debut Tizen operating system at next month’s Mobile World Congress in Barcelona, Spain. Ubergizmo reports the invites for a Tizen event on February 23 have been sent out. Perhaps will get to see some of big Korean carriers such as KT, SK Telecom, and LG U+ to help Samsung show off the Tizen-powered devices.

Video: Sony Xperia Z tablet demoed

By Gadjo Cardenas Sevilla

Here's the Sony Xperia Z's  design and features being demoed by Sony Canada. This is the second Xperia tablet from Sony but the third Android tablet device that they have come out with in Canada. The Xperia Z continues in the tradition of second-screen Android tablets that can do double-duty as an 'Everything Remote,' so aside from home theatre components it can even control home automation widgets. The Xperia Z, coming in March, features a robust quad core processor, 2GB of RAM, Android OS Jelly Bean and all of Sony's content applications built in. It is clearly one of the nicest and most functional Android tablets out there not to mention one of the few water-resistant amd dunkable devices in the market.
